NOTICE:
"The suitability rating for sealing materials and transducer/probe materials
given in the tables below refer to the specifications of the material manu-
facturer at room temperature. Finally the suitability of sealing material and
transducer/probe material must be checked by the user considering the
overall application conditions. Stainless steel configurations are suitable for
non-aggressive and dry gas only.
"Since the retraction flange is outside the pipeline behind ball valve and is
not directly flowed through by the medium, it can be assumed that, as a
result of the temperature drop, the permitted temperature limit for the seals
are not exceeded when the temperature of the media is between min -196
°C and max +280 °C (temperature range of standard/high/low tempera-
ture version have to be considered).
